Introdução.
Eu amo Minecraft. Então eu quero jogar com meus amigos.
Baixei o arquivo minecraft_server.jar, mas quando o executo vejo "Ocorreu uma exceção Java". Ao executar outros arquivos jar, ele simplesmente não faz nada.
Além disso, o estranho é que no computador do meu amigo está tudo bem. Examinei outros tópicos aqui, mas nada parece me ajudar. Em um desses tópicos vi o conselho para executá-lo no cmd e dizia:
Exception in thread "main" java.lang.ExceptionInInitializerError
at org.apache.logging.log4j.util.PropertiesUtil.<init>(PropertiesUtil.java:71)
at org.apache.logging.log4j.util.PropertiesUtil.<clinit>(PropertiesUtil.java:31)
at org.apache.logging.log4j.status.StatusLogger.<clinit>(StatusLogger.java:48)
at org.apache.logging.log4j.LogManager.<clinit>(LogManager.java:44)
at net.minecraft.server.MinecraftServer.<clinit>(SourceFile:49)
Caused by: java.lang.NullPointerException
at org.apache.logging.log4j.util.ProviderUtil.<clinit>(ProviderUtil.java:70)
... 5 more
Não sei nada sobre Java e como trabalhar com ele, então você pode me ajudar?
Ah, acabei de mencionar que esses arquivos jar funcionam no diretório java, mas quero que funcionem em outros diretórios
Responder1
Se você tiver um nome de usuário com caracteres especiais, tente
- Crie uma nova conta de usuário sem caracteres especiais. (usuário do Windows)
- Altere o “Diretório de trabalho” onde o Minecraft armazena seus dados. Clique com o botão direito em 'Minecraft.exe' ou 'Minecraft.jar' (o inicializador) e pressione "Criar atalho". Clique com o botão direito no novo atalho gerado e pressione "Propriedades". No final da barra 'Destino', adicione
--workDir %ProgramData%.minecraft
Pressione 'OK' e execute o atalho.
copiar/colar deminecraft.net
Parece que é um bug conhecidoMCL-774